Running McAfee Stinger






From McAfee - McAfee Stinger is a standalone utility used to detect and remove specific viruses. It is not a substitute for full anti-virus protection, but a specialized tool to assist administrators and users when dealing with infected system.

Steps:

1) Download stinger and note its version number. Screenshots show 12.1.0.2245

2) Perform a default scan. 

From McAfee - By default, Stinger scans for rootkits, running processes, loaded modules, registry and directory locations known to be used by malware on a machine to keep scan times minimal. If necessary, click the "Customize my scan" button to add additional drives/directories to scan.
